Zuko Blog

Form Optimization Checklist

A list to run through to help maximize your form or checkout conversion

Knowing where to start with your form optimization project can be difficult. We often get asked how to plan and go about identifying the issues on forms and fixing them. To help with this we've pulled together a checklist to guide you through the processes we use. You can download a pdf version of the form optimization checklist or read all the points covered below:


Whilst you can run optimization programmes using heuristics and “proven” patterns, it’s much better to build your form based on data and insight. To this end, you’ll want to make sure that your data systems are set up and working properly.

Analysis and Diagnosis

Once you’ve gathered enough data you can use it to identify where your users are struggling and make inferences about why.

Break the Form

Data goes a long way to showing you where the issues are but you’ll also want to have some “hands-on” time with your form to try and identify and replicate any UX problems.

Create Improvement Hypotheses

Data analysis will show you where the UX problem may be. You’ll now need to bring up your form alongside the data to hypothesise what the exact issue is. This list gives you a set of common issues you may see.


Common Questions

ZUKO RECOMMENDATION - Have a minimum character requirement (usually 8) but no maximum. Special characters and numbers should be allowed but not mandated. Do not force password confirmation. Ensure that the password can be unmasked during input.
ZUKO RECOMMENDATION - Use a text box with a minimum of 8 characters. Let the user enter the number how they want and leave it for your phone staff to interpret.
ZUKO RECOMMENDATION - Use an automated address lookup.
ZUKO RECOMMENDATION - Use a three text box format.
ZUKO RECOMMENDATION - Use a free text box with a smart search function.
ZUKO RECOMMENDATION - Use radio buttons with income / wealth brackets rather than exact figures.
ZUKO RECOMMENDATION - Only ask for month of moving and auto-calculate the length of time for them.

Errors and Validation



Determine Changes and Test

You’ve got your data driven hypotheses on what may be causing form abandonment. Now is the time to make the change and test whether it improves things.

Rinse and Repeat

You’ve determined whether the conversion ideas were effective. Now is the time to either implement them or abandon them. After that you can start the process again.

If the test and control variants are not significantly different then you can:

Run the next test. Either:

Download the pdf version of this checklist here

Looking to improve your form conversion?

Submit your form to get a free health check showing you:
  • Likely friction points leading to abandonment
  • Form elements contributing positively
  • Other areas for UX improvement
Zuko's Big Guide to Form Optimization and Analytics Cover Shot

We wrote the book on form optimization!

"The best book on form design ever written - 80 pages of PURE GOLD"
Craig Sullivan, CEO, Optimise or Die
(No email needed)

More from our blog:

The Secrets of High-Converting Car Insurance Forms
Guidance on how to unlock a higher conversion rate for your insurance forms
The State of Car Insurance Form UX: Who’s Leading the Pack?
Which is the best motor insurance form in the UK?
23 A/B Testing Ideas to Increase Sign-up Form Submission
We share 23 things you can test on your registration and sign-up forms
Optimizing Date Fields on Forms
We examine the best UX patterns for date questions on forms

Zuko is the most powerful form analytics platform available on the market. Find out how to improve your form and checkout conversion by taking a product tour.

zuko full colour logo
Formisimo Ltd, Colony, 5 Piccadilly Place, Manchester, M1 3BR
VAT Number: GB181252425
Registered in England as company number 08859680
New Business: sales@zuko.io
Support: support@zuko.io